Carried on the SMOS satellite, the MIRAS instrument consists of a central structure and three deployable arms, each of which has three segments. During launch, these arms are folded-up. Just over 36 hours after SMOS has been injected into orbit, the arms are gently deployed. http://spacefellowship.com/2009/11/04/smos-forms-three-pointed-star-in-the-sky/
